MikroTik & Google Pixel 6A tethering

Posted: Sat Nov 05, 2022 8:53 pm
by yevpro
Hello! I am unable to share internet on google pixel 6a (android 13) via USB. The phone is recognized by router (hap ac lite), it is possible to turn on USB tethering, but LTE interface doesn't show up. I have tried different cables - doesn't work. I have tried to connect Google Pixel 5A - everything works.

What should i do?

by yevpro
So i have tested on RouterOS 7.7 and Google Pixel 6a with Android 13, January 2023 security updates. Downgrading to RouterOS 6.49.X didnt help. Tethering is not working.
But USB tethering works great on Windows 11 PC. And tethering works on MikroTik with old Android 6 smartphone or Google Pixel 5A.
It appeared to be a RouterOS issue. I have updated to ROS 7.12 and the issue was resolved. Now USB tethering from Google Pixel 6A works fine.
